Divorce Proceedings in California: Your Rights Explained explained
Navigating a divorce can be challenging, especially when it involves complex legal processes. In California, the process of dissolving a marriage is governed by specific laws and regulations designed to ensure the rights of both parties involved. Understanding these essential rights is crucial for securing a fair and equitable outcome.
One key right during divorce proceedings in California is the ability to request legal representation. It is strongly recommended to retain an experienced family law attorney who can advise you through the intricacies of the legal system and advocate your interests.
- Another important right involves asset disclosure. Both spouses are required to completely disclose their financial standing, including income, assets, debts, and expenses.
- California is a joint equity state, meaning that any possessions acquired during the marriage are generally considered to be owned in half by both spouses. Division of community property is often a central issue in divorce proceedings.
- In some cases, one spouse may request spousal support. This type of financial assistance is intended to help the financially dependent spouse transition to life after the divorce.
It's important to remember that these are just a few of the key rights involved in California divorce proceedings. The specific circumstances of each case can vary widely, so it is always best to speak to an experienced family law attorney for personalized legal advice and support.

California Spousal Support: What You Need to Know
Navigating divorce can be a complex journey, especially when it comes to spousal support. In California, allocations of assets from one spouse to another after divorce are governed by specific guidelines.
- Considerations such as the timeframe of the marriage, each partner's earning potential, and lifestyle are meticulously evaluated when determining the amount and time period of spousal support.
- Temporary support may be granted during the legal separation, while ongoing support is determined in some cases.
- Modifying spousal support agreements can be achievable under certain circumstances, such as a significant change in the economic status of either spouse.
Consulting an experienced family law attorney is highly recommended to understand your rights and alternatives regarding spousal support in California.
